Elevating Braking Performance for Enhanced Safety and Control
Braking is arguably the most critical safety system in any vehicle. Investing in high-performance braking components can dramatically improve stopping power, reduce brake fade, and enhance overall control, particularly during aggressive driving or in challenging conditions. Upgrading your braking system is not merely about reducing stopping distances, it’s about increasing driver confidence and mitigating risk. This means considering not just brake pads and discs, but also brake lines, master cylinders, and even calipers. Choosing the right combination of components, matched to the vehicle's weight, power, and intended use, is vital for optimal performance. A poorly matched braking system can be counterproductive, leading to uneven braking or reduced stopping power. Regularly maintaining these systems is also essential to ensure they function correctly and last as long as possible.
Understanding Brake Pad and Disc Materials
The materials used in brake pads and discs significantly impact braking performance. Different compounds offer varying levels of friction, heat resistance, and durability. For example, ceramic brake pads are known for their quiet operation and low dust production, making them ideal for daily driving. However, they may not offer the same level of bite as metallic pads, which are better suited for track use. Similarly, slotted or drilled brake discs can improve heat dissipation and reduce brake fade, but they may wear more quickly than solid discs. Understanding these trade-offs is crucial when selecting the right components for your specific needs. Consider the type of driving you do most, and select materials that provide the best balance of performance, durability, and comfort.
| Component | Material Options | Typical Applications | Performance Characteristics |
|---|---|---|---|
| Brake Pads | Ceramic, Metallic, Organic | Daily Driving, Track Use, High-Performance Street | Quiet, Low Dust; High Friction, High Heat Resistance; Good Initial Bite |
| Brake Discs | Solid, Slotted, Drilled | Standard Road Use, Performance Driving, Track Days | Good Durability, Cost-Effective; Improved Heat Dissipation, Reduced Fade; Enhanced Cooling, Weight Reduction |

Optimizing Engine Performance with Performance Air Intake Systems
The engine’s air intake system plays a vital role in determining its power output and overall efficiency. Upgrading to a performance air intake system can significantly increase airflow to the engine, resulting in improved horsepower, torque, and throttle response. These systems typically replace the restrictive factory airbox and air filter with a less restrictive design, allowing the engine to "breathe" more freely. This translates to more air and fuel being burned, resulting in increased power. However, it’s important to note that the gains from an air intake system are often most noticeable when combined with other performance upgrades, such as an exhaust system or engine tuning. Modern air intake systems are often designed with specific frequencies to enhance the engine’s sound, adding to the overall driving experience.
Cold Air Intakes vs. Short Ram Intakes
There are two primary types of performance air intake systems: cold air intakes and short ram intakes. Cold air intakes draw air from a location outside the engine bay, typically from near the front of the vehicle, where it’s cooler and denser. Cooler, denser air contains more oxygen, which leads to more efficient combustion and increased power. Short ram intakes, on the other hand, draw air from within the engine bay. They are generally easier to install and may offer a slightly more aggressive intake sound, but they don’t provide the same cooling benefits as cold air intakes. The choice between the two depends on your specific vehicle and performance goals. Consider factors such as engine bay temperature, available space, and desired sound level.

Suspension Upgrades: Fine-Tuning Handling and Ride Quality
The suspension system is responsible for connecting the vehicle’s wheels to the chassis, and it plays a critical role in handling, ride comfort, and overall stability. Upgrading the suspension can dramatically improve a vehicle’s cornering ability, reduce body roll, and enhance driver control. There are numerous suspension components that can be upgraded, including springs, shocks, struts, sway bars, and bushings. The optimal upgrades will depend on the vehicle’s intended use and the driver’s preferences. For example, stiffer springs and shocks can improve handling on a track, but they may also result in a harsher ride on the street. Choosing the right balance between performance and comfort is essential.
Coilovers: An Adjustable Suspension Solution
Coilovers are an advanced suspension component that combines a shock absorber and a coil spring into a single unit. They offer a significant advantage over traditional suspension setups because they are fully adjustable, allowing drivers to fine-tune ride height, damping, and rebound. This adjustability makes coilovers ideal for drivers who want to optimize their suspension for specific driving conditions or preferences. However, coilovers can be more expensive and require more expertise to install and set up correctly. Proper setup is crucial to achieving the desired performance benefits. It’s often recommended to have coilovers professionally installed and tuned by a qualified suspension specialist. Regular maintenance of coilovers is also essential to ensure they continue to perform optimally.

Enhancing Exhaust Systems for Improved Performance & Sound
The exhaust system is a critical component in a vehicle's performance, responsible for removing combustion gases from the engine. Upgrading to a performance exhaust system can reduce backpressure, allowing the engine to exhale more efficiently, resulting in increased horsepower and torque. Furthermore, a performance exhaust often enhances the vehicle’s auditory experience, providing a more sporty and aggressive sound. Different types of exhaust systems are available, ranging from cat-back systems, which replace the exhaust components from the catalytic converter back, to full exhaust systems, which replace the entire exhaust system from the engine manifold. Selecting the optimal exhaust system depends on various factors, including the vehicle type, performance goals, and local noise regulations.
Beyond performance gains, a performance exhaust system can also enhance the aesthetic appeal of a vehicle, often featuring sleek designs and polished finishes. The materials used in exhaust systems also play a crucial role in their durability and weight. Stainless steel exhausts are known for their corrosion resistance and longevity, while titanium exhausts offer significant weight savings but come at a premium price. Consider the long-term cost and benefits when choosing an exhaust system material. Careful consideration of these aspects will guide you toward the exhaust system best aligned with your vehicle's needs and your personal preferences.
The Future of Automotive Performance – Electric Vehicle Enhancements
As the automotive industry continues to shift toward electrification, the focus on performance enhancements is also evolving. While traditional internal combustion engine modifications remain popular, a new frontier is opening up in the realm of electric vehicle (EV) upgrades. This includes optimizing battery management systems, improving motor cooling, and enhancing regenerative braking capabilities. The possibilities for performance enhancement in EVs are rapidly expanding, driven by advancements in battery technology and software control. Even seemingly simple modifications, such as upgrading the tires and suspension, can have a significant impact on the handling and performance of an EV.
The development of aftermarket components for EVs is still in its early stages, but the potential for innovation is enormous. Expect to see a growing range of performance upgrades emerge in the coming years, catering to the increasing demand for high-performance EVs. These upgrades will not only enhance the driving experience but also address concerns about range anxiety and battery life.
